Provides supplemental rent payment assistance and Energy Outreach Colorado (EOC) funds to low-income persons to help pay for a past due balance on a gas or electric bill.
Individuals and families must be low-income residents of Washington or Yuma counties. Additional eligibility requirements may apply.
Area Served: Washington, Yuma countiesAgency Info
